##### ldap_uri
The URI to the ldap server
Default: `ldap://localhost`
##### ldap_base
LDAP base DN of the ldap server. This parameter must be provided if auth type is ldap.
Default:
##### ldap_reader_dn
The DN of a ldap user with read access to get the user accounts. This parameter must be provided if auth type is ldap.
Default:
##### ldap_secret
The password of the ldap_reader_dn. This parameter must be provided if auth type is ldap.
Default:
##### ldap_filter
The search filter to find the user DN to authenticate by the username. User '{0}' as placeholder for the user name.
Default: `(cn={0})`
##### ldap_load_groups
Load the ldap groups of the authenticated user. These groups can be used later on to define rights.
Default: False

"""
Authentication backend that checks credentials with a ldap server.
Following parameters are needed in the configuration
ldap_uri The ldap url to the server like ldap://localhost
ldap_base The baseDN of the ldap server
ldap_reader_dn The DN of a ldap user with read access to get the user accounts
ldap_secret The password of the ldap_reader_dn
ldap_filter The search filter to find the user to authenticate by the username
ldap_load_groups If the groups of the authenticated users need to be loaded
"""
import ldap
from radicale import auth, config
from radicale.log import logger
class Auth(auth.BaseAuth):
_ldap_uri: str
_ldap_base: str
_ldap_reader_dn: str
_ldap_secret: str
_ldap_filter: str
_ldap_load_groups: bool
_ldap_groups = []
def __init__(self, configuration: config.Configuration) -> None:
super().__init__(configuration)
self._ldap_uri = configuration.get("auth", "ldap_uri")
self._ldap_base = configuration.get("auth", "ldap_base")
self._ldap_reader_dn = configuration.get("auth", "ldap_reader_dn")
self._ldap_load_groups = configuration.get("auth", "ldap_load_groups")
self._ldap_secret = configuration.get("auth", "ldap_secret")
self._ldap_filter = configuration.get("auth", "ldap_filter")
def login(self, login: str, password: str) -> str:
"""Validate credentials.
In first step we make a connection to the ldap server with the ldap_reader_dn credential.
In next step the DN of the user to authenticate will be searched.
In the last step the authentication of the user will be proceeded.
"""
try:
"""Bind as reader dn"""
conn = ldap.initialize(self._ldap_uri)
conn.protocol_version = 3
conn.set_option(ldap.OPT_REFERRALS, 0)
conn.simple_bind_s(self._ldap_reader_dn, self._ldap_secret)
"""Search for the dn of user to authenticate"""
res = conn.search_s(self._ldap_base, ldap.SCOPE_SUBTREE, filterstr=self._ldap_filter.format(login), attrlist=['memberOf'])
if len(res) == 0:
"""User could not be find"""
return ""
user_dn = res[0][0]
logger.debug("LDAP Auth user: %s",user_dn)
"""Close ldap connection"""
conn.unbind()
except Exception:
raise RuntimeError("Invalide ldap configuration")
try:
"""Bind as user to authenticate"""
conn = ldap.initialize(self._ldap_uri)
conn.protocol_version = 3
conn.set_option(ldap.OPT_REFERRALS, 0)
conn.simple_bind_s(user_dn,password)
if self._ldap_load_groups:
self._ldap_groups = []
for t in res[0][1]['memberOf']:
self._ldap_groups.append(t.decode('utf-8').split(',')[0][3:])
logger.debug("LDAP Auth groups of user: %s",",".join(self._ldap_groups))
conn.unbind()
return login
except ldap.INVALID_CREDENTIALS:
return ""
